I didn't say "winged vehicles", I said VTOL vehicles like helicopters.
You can make a very fuel-efficient miniature aircraft, like the Rutan
VariEze - which got right around 26 mpg while flying at 180 mph.
Unfortunately, now you need runways at both the takeoff and landing end
of any flight, which limits flying it out of your garage.
The accident rate wasn't anything to get excited about either - with
around 800 built, there were 130 accidents, of which 46 were fatal: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/VariEze
